Jack McArthur
Ira Jackson McArthur was a professional American football player in the National Football League. He made his NFL debut in 1926 with the Los Angeles Buccaneers. Over the course of his six-year career, Jack played for the Chicago Bears, Providence Steam Roller, Buffalo Bisons, New York Yankees, Los Angeles Buccaneers, Frankford Yellow Jackets, Newark Tornadoes, Brooklyn Dodgers and the Orange Tornadoes.
Upon retiring from football, he embarked on a professional wrestling career, with matches as early as 1934 and as late as 1960. Opponents included Bruno Sammartino. There is also a video recording of a televised match in 1959 between McArthur and Happy Humphrey, who's recognized as the heaviest wrestler of all time.
His date of death is unknown.
